Rotating Table
Purpose
Demonstrates conservation of angular momentum. A person on a rotating platform changes speed by moving hand weights inward (faster) or outward (slower), showing the inverse relationship between moment of inertia and angular velocity. A spinning bicycle wheel can also be used: flipping the wheel while seated on the platform transfers angular momentum to the person, who begins to rotate.
